HSF Consulting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at HSF Consulting in the United States is $91,441.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$44. Salaries at HSF Consulting typically range from $80,373 to $103,453 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About HSF Consulting
HSF Consulting has a proven track record of recruiting for technology startups backed by venture capital firms. We cut our teeth on the San Francisco Bay Areas market and startup culture, and we actively pursue emerging markets across the US, always looking for the next Silicon Valley. Our focus is on finding and placing seasoned, passionate people with startup DNA, who can work cross functionally

What Is the Cost of Living Near Honolulu?

Understanding the cost of living near Honolulu is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at HSF Consulting.
Honolulu's Cost of Living Index is approximately 175.5 (75.5% more expensive than US average; 3.2% more than HI average). Extremely expensive, driven by very high housing costs and imported goods.
